> >> A collection of fixes for pre-existing issues reported by sashiko-bot while
> >> reviewing patches.
> >>
> >> The v1 posting fixed a first batch of these issues, and v2 grew the set as
> >> sashiko-bot's review surfaced more problems in the same CPER/extlog paths.
> >> sashiko-bot's review of v2 flagged yet more of the same class of bug in
> >> neighbouring code, so v3 adds those as well: an out-of-range section length
> >> that defeats cper_estatus_check(), the same unvalidated AER buffer handling
> >> in ghes_handle_aer() that was already fixed for extlog, and an unbounded
> >> walk of the extlog record.
> >>
> >> 1/10:  Bound the CXL event record copy to the firmware section length.
> >> 2/10:  Reject CPER records with an out-of-range error_data_length.
> >> 3/10:  Validate the CXL protocol error section length before the RAS cap copy.
> >> 4/10:  Avoid populating software AER metadata from the raw hardware buffer.
> >> 5/10:  Validate the PCIe error section length before payload access.
> >> 6/10:  Fix the CONFIG_ACPI_APEI_PCIEAER guard typo in extlog.c.
> >> 7/10:  Defer CXL protocol error handling to avoid a lock inversion.
> >> 8/10:  Validate the memory error section length before payload access.
> >> 9/10:  Bound the AER info copy and sanitize software metadata in ghes.c.
> >> 10/10: Validate the extlog record length before walking sections.
> >>
> >> Note patch 2 touches drivers/firmware/efi/cper.c; it closes the length
> >> validation hole at the shared choke point that the per-section guards in the
> >> rest of the series rely on.
> >>
> >> sashiko-bot's review of v2 also flagged a few related issues that are not
> >> addressed here because they live in other subsystems.
> >>
> >>   - cxl_cper_print_prot_err() in drivers/firmware/efi/cper_cxl.c uses the
> >>     firmware-controlled dvsec_len without bounding it against the section
> >>     length.
> >>   - cxl_rch_get_aer_info() in drivers/cxl/core/ras_rch.c reads the RCH AER
> >>     capability from MMIO into a struct aer_capability_regs without clearing
> >>     the software-only header_len/flit fields, the same class of issue as
> >>     patches 4 and 9.

> >> Changes since v2
> >> ----------------
> >> - Dropped the standalone spin_lock_irqsave() change; it is a separate issue
> >>   being handled by Terry Bowman.
> >> - New patch 2: reject a section whose error_data_length is out of range in
> >>   cper_estatus_check(), closing the signed-int overflow that let a crafted
> >>   section bypass the check and defeat the per-caller size guards (sashiko).
> >> - New patch 9: apply the same AER buffer sanitization to ghes_handle_aer()
> >>   that patch 4 applies to extlog (sashiko).
> >> - New patch 10: bound the extlog record and run cper_estatus_check() before
> >>   walking its sections, which extlog did not do (sashiko).
> >> - Patch 8: move the memory error length check into ghes_do_proc() so the
> >>   report chain and arch reporter are covered too, and bound against the
> >>   older UEFI 2.1/2.2 layout rather than the full struct (sashiko).
> >> - Reordered so the extlog PCIe path is hardened, and the CXL protocol error
> >>   handling is deferred to the workqueue, before the typo fix that activates
> >>   that code.
